What is gartner's magic quadrant? The gartner magic quadrant is a research methodology and graphical representation used by gartner, inc., a global research and advisory firm, to evaluate and analyze technology and service providers in various markets.
Gartner Magic Quadrant What Is It. What is the gartner magic quadrant? The gartner magic quadrant™ categorizes technology vendors into four distinct quadrants based on their ability to execute and completeness of vision. These quadrants are labeled as leaders, challengers, visionaries, and niche players, each representing a different type of market participant. The gartner magic quadrant is a graph with two axes.
